The Mobile Apps Development Freelance Diaries
The Mobile Apps Development Freelance Diaries
Blog Article
Xcode involves intuitive design instruments that make it uncomplicated to construct interfaces with SwiftUI. As you're employed in the design canvas, everything you edit is completely in sync Using the code from the adjoining editor.
As soon as that’s done, Xcode will build The brand new undertaking for you personally, then open up ContentView.swift for modifying. This is where we’ll write all our code, and you simply’ll see some default SwiftUI code in there for us.
Build refined animations with expanded animation assist. Use phases to develop sequences of animations, or make multiple animation tracks utilizing keyframes. SwiftUI instantly transfers the velocity of the consumer gesture on your animations so your application feels fluid and purely natural.
The buttonStyle() modifier tells SwiftUI we want this button to stick out, therefore you’ll see it show up in a very blue rectangle with white text.
Push Cmd+R to operate your app just one past time, and you must see that urgent “Test All over again” now smoothly animates the outdated exercise from the monitor, and replaces it with a new 1. It even overlaps animations in the event you press “Try out Once again” regularly!
Previews. Now you can build 1 or several previews of any SwiftUI views to receive sample facts, and configure Pretty much anything your users might see, like big fonts, localizations, or Dark Manner. Previews may Display screen your UI in almost any product and any orientation.
And fourth, it would be awesome In case the transform between functions was smoother, which we are able to do by animating the transform. In SwiftUI, This can be finished by wrapping adjustments we wish to animate with a simply call to the withAnimation() operate, similar to this:
On the other hand, Anything you see in Xcode’s preview most likely won’t match Everything you have been expecting: you’ll see precisely the same icon as in advance of, but no text. What gives?
This declarative fashion even relates to intricate concepts like animation. Conveniently incorporate animation to Nearly any Command and decide on a collection of All set-to-use effects with only some lines of code.
SF Symbols has plenty of intriguing functions from which to choose, so I’ve picked out a handful that work effectively listed here. Our ContentView struct previously provides a system assets made up of our SwiftUI code, but we wish to increase new properties outside that. So, change your code to this:
Share a lot more of your respective SwiftUI code with all your watchOS apps. Scroll vertical TabViews utilizing the crown, match colors with adaptive background containers, reap the benefits of edge-to-edge shows with new ToolbarItem placements, and leverage NavigationSplitView to develop in-depth record sights.
And now it is best to see the structure you predicted earlier: our archery icon higher than the textual content “Archery!”.
in SwiftUI simply because they modify how the circle looks or operates, and In such cases we must utilize the fill() modifier to paint the circle, then the padding() modifier to add some Area close to it, visit such as this:
Your browser isn’t supported any more. Update it to find the finest YouTube practical experience and our most up-to-date capabilities. Learn more